Released in 2006, 16 Blocks is an action, thriller, crime and adventure film directed by Richard Donner, running about 105 minutes. “1 witness… 118 minutes…” — that tagline sets the tone.
What it’s about. An aging cop is assigned the ordinary task of escorting a fast-talking witness from police custody to a courthouse, but they find themselves running the gauntlet as other forces try to prevent them from getting there.
Who’s in it. 16 Blocks stars Bruce Willis as Jack Mosley, Yasiin Bey as Eddie Bunker (as Mos Def), David Morse as Frank Nugent and Jenna Stern as Diane Mosley, among others.
How it landed. With an audience score of 6.4/10, 16 Blocks has drawn a solid, mixed-to-positive response. It went on to earn $65.7M at the box office.
